Output 314548cd4becacb195fbba68abd156ae0875657d32236da5001913e90e891396:1

value
352375862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1f981a26656ccbe686c1e3fec5c13b015b60010 OP_EQUAL
address
3NHrriK7fvu5TYbijJdHekjEgQnQD4zFX3
transaction
314548cd4becacb195fbba68abd156ae0875657d32236da5001913e90e891396
spent
true